CTOPENDATA

Explore companies in Connecticut

MARC INZELSTIEN

MARC INZELSTIEN

Company ART OF LIVING FOUNDATION, INC.
Business Number 966385
Role Principal
Title DIRECTOR
Residence Address 5405 TUCKERMAN LN, APT 600, NORTH BETHESDA, 20852, MD
Business Address 2636 S HOOVER ST, LOS ANGELES, 90007, CA